BANGKOK, 27 March 2025: With mid-April fast approaching, Thailand is getting ready to celebrate the New Year festival of Songkran from 13 to 15 April.
In Bangkok, iconic locations such as Khao San Road and Silom Road are often the go-to spots for celebrations that always mean getting wet. This year, digital travel platform Agoda shares five alternative destinations across Thailand for travellers seeking fresh ways to enjoy Songkran and explore beyond the capital.

Songkran, celebrated as the Thai New Year, is more than just water fights; it’s a time of joy, togetherness, and cultural significance. This long holiday allows families to reunite, honour traditions, and celebrate with loved ones.
